    EPDM is an M-Class rubber under ASTM standard D-1418; the M class comprises elastomers with a saturated polyethylene chain (the M deriving from the more correct term polymethylene). EPDM is made from ethylene, propylene, and a diene comonomer that enables crosslinking via sulfur vulcanization. Typically used dienes in the manufacture of EPDM ...

    A rubber band (also known as an elastic, gum band or lacky band) is a loop of rubber, usually ring or oval shaped, and commonly used to hold multiple objects together. The rubber band was patented in England on March 17, 1845, by Stephen Perry. [1][2][3] Most rubber bands are manufactured out of natural rubber as well as for latex free rubber ...

    Misty Smith (Creative Director) Number of employees. 176 (2018) Website. rubberband .com. Alliance Rubber Company is an American manufacturer of natural rubber bands. The company was originally located in Alliance, Ohio, but is now headquartered in Hot Springs, Arkansas. It was founded by William H. Spencer in 1923.
